PLC程序图详解:控制系统设计关键要素
PLC(可编程逻辑控制器)是一种用于工业自动化控制的强大工具。在设计和实现控制系统时,PLC程序图是关键要素之一。本文将详细介绍控制系统设计中的PLC程序图的关键要素。
1. 输入/输出设备
输入/输出设备是PLC与外界进行信息交换的桥梁。它们包括传感器、执行器、开关等。在PLC程序图中,输入设备通常用一个圆圈表示,输出设备用一个矩形表示。输入设备用于接收外部信号,输出设备用于向外部发送信号。在程序中,需要根据实际的输入/输出设备类型和数量来确定其编号、地址和连接方式。
2. 梯形图
梯形图是PLC程序的主要编程语言,类似于传统的继电器控制原理图。它以图形化的方式表示了控制系统的各个部分之间的逻辑关系。在PLC程序图中,每个梯形图代表一个逻辑块,包括输入、输出和辅助功能块。在程序中,需要根据实际的硬件配置和控制要求来编写梯形图代码。
3. 指令列表
指令列表是PLC程序的另一种编程语言,类似于汇编语言。它以文本的形式列出了各个指令的功能和用法。在PLC程序图中,指令列表通常放在梯形图下方或侧边,以便于参考和调试。在程序中,需要根据实际的控制需求来编写指令列表代码。
4. 变量表
变量表是PLC程序的重要部分,用于存储和管理各个逻辑块的状态。在PLC程序图中,变量表通常放在梯形图下方或侧边,以便于查看和修改。在程序中,需要根据实际的控制需求来定义变量的类型、名称和初始值。
5. 网络
网络是PLC程序中的一种重要结构,用于实现多个逻辑块之间的数据交换。在PLC程序图中,网络通常用一条线段表示,线上可以有多个节点。在程序中,需要根据实际的控制需求来定义网络的类型、长度和节点之间的通信方式。
6. 用户界面
用户界面是PLC程序的重要组成部分,用于实现人机交互。在PLC程序图中,用户界面通常用一个图标表示,可以是按钮、指示灯、显示屏等。在程序中,需要根据实际的用户操作需求来编写相应的控制代码。
总之,控制系统设计中的PLC程序图是一个复杂而重要的环节。在设计过程中,需要充分考虑输入/输出设备、梯形图、指令列表、变量表、网络和用户界面等关键要素,以确保控制系统的正常运行和高效性能。通过精心设计和编写PLC程序图,可以实现对各种复杂工业过程的有效控制和管理。